Current Analysis of Hangings That Deviates From Recently Published Studies
Leigh Hlavaty1, William Kasper, LokMan Sung
1From the Department of Pathology, University of Michigan, Ann Arbor, MI; and Wayne County Medical Examiner's Office, Detroit, MI.
This study on suicidal hangings found fewer internal injuries than recent literature suggests. Pathologists consistently identified external signs like ligature marks and petechiae, but internal findings were notably absent.
Area of Science:
- Forensic Pathology
- Autopsy Studies
Background:
- The constellation of injuries in hangings is frequently reviewed in forensic pathology.
- Recent studies report high concordance between hangings and internal findings (e.g., strap muscle hemorrhages, hyoid/thyroid fractures).
Purpose of the Study:
- To examine autopsied suicidal hangings over a 9-year period.
- To correlate external and internal autopsy observations with various factors.
- To address concerns of confirmation bias in injury assessment.
Main Methods:
- A 2-part study (retrospective and prospective) at the Wayne County Medical Examiner's Office.
- Correlation of autopsy observations with age, sex, body height, BMI, ligature, and suspension height.
- Consistent injury identification and documentation by pathologists.
Main Results:
- Nearly all cases displayed ligature marks, consistent with established forensic texts.
- Strong association found between body position and petechiae.
- A distinctive paucity of internal injuries was observed, diverging from contemporary articles.
Conclusions:
- Findings suggest a lower incidence of internal injuries in suicidal hangings than recently reported.
- Pathologist consistency in injury assessment was confirmed, mitigating concerns of confirmation bias.

Testing a Claim about Standard Deviation
The hypothesis testing for the claim of population standard deviation (or variance) requires the data and samples to be random and unbiased. The population distribution also must be normal. There is no specific requirement on the sample size as the estimation is based on the chi-square distribution.
